Artisanal Ice Making Is The Hot New Trend - This Bar Shows You How It's Done
Forget what kind of alcohol is in your cocktail, a new bar in Austin, Texas, wants you to care about your ice.
Half Step, which just opened in Austin, specializes in artisanal ice making. They cut each cube by hand in a specially outfitted shed where humongous blocks of ice are stored.
If you're rolling your eyes, just remember, the monocle is making its comeback, so it's a great time to romanticize the ridiculous, like one-eyed glasses and frozen water.
In a video produced by Zagat, Half Step's Chris Bostick demonstrates how these perfect ice cubes are created.

Ice is first created in huge blocks. Bostick boasts that the water in Austin is "not hard water like other cities."
